China's Moonshot AI Secures $2 Billion in Funding Amid Surge in Open Source Demand
Moonshot AI has successfully raised $2 billion in its latest funding round, bringing its total valuation to an impressive $20 billion. This funding comes at a time when interest in open source AI solutions is gaining significant traction across various sectors. With its annual recurring revenue exceeding $200 million as of April 2026, Moonshot AI is positioned as a key player in the AI landscape.
The Stride
On May 7, 2026, TechCrunch reported that Moonshot AI, a prominent player in the AI sector, has completed a substantial funding round, securing $2 billion. This financial boost reflects not only the company’s growth but also the broader trend towards open source AI technologies. The company’s valuation now stands at $20 billion, indicating strong investor confidence in its business model and growth potential.
Moonshot AI has experienced remarkable growth, particularly in its subscription services and API usage. The company’s annual recurring revenue has topped $200 million, showcasing its ability to attract and retain customers in a competitive market. This funding round is expected to further enhance its capabilities and expand its market reach.
